The Andhra Pradesh Aided Colleges Absorbed Non-Teaching Staff Association has welcomed the State government’s issuance of G.O.Ms. No. 34, which lays down Special Service Rules for non-teaching employees absorbed from aided degree colleges into government service.
In a statement issued on Saturday, the association’s State president, N. Uma Maheswari, described the Government Order as a historic and long-awaited measure that fulfils the aspirations of thousands of absorbed employees across the State. She said the new rules bring much-needed clarity to service conditions and provide a structured framework covering job security, administrative safeguards and career progression.
Ms. Uma Maheswari said the order resolves several long-pending issues faced by absorbed employees and marks a significant step towards ensuring fairness, stability and confidence in their service.
